Witryna“The discovery of antitoxins by Von Behring, fundamental in itself, has opened to pharmacology and therapeutics this new field in which the principle of distribution is exemplified in an ideal manner, for antitoxins and anti-bacterial substances are, so to speak, Magic Bullets or Zauberkugelin which strike only those objects for whose … WitrynaCurrently, bacillus Calmette-Guérin (BCG) is a life attenuated strain of Mycobacterium bovis and is which only agent approves by the US Food and Drug Governance as the primary therapeutic of carcinoma in situ (CIS; see image below) of the bladder. BCG supplanted cystectomy in the treatment of choice for CIS in the mid 1980s.
